This typeface is a heavy, right-leaning design with rounded slab-like serifs and softly bracketed joins that keep edges from feeling sharp. Strokes are thick and even, with low internal contrast and generous curves that give counters a smooth, open feel. The italic angle is consistent across capitals, lowercase, and numerals, producing a steady forward rhythm. Letterforms show subtle irregularity and lively modulation in their silhouettes, creating a hand-touched, editorial texture without becoming script-like.

It suits brand identities that want warmth and character, especially for food, lifestyle, crafts, or community-focused messaging. The weight and italic energy make it effective for headlines, short editorial callouts, and promotional copy on posters and packaging. It can also work for display-forward book covers where a friendly, retro-leaning typographic voice is desired.

The overall tone is warm and personable, with a nostalgic, mid-century flavor and a distinctly friendly presence. Its rounded terminals and confident weight read as casual and inviting rather than formal or austere. The italic slant adds motion and emphasis, making the voice feel conversational and energetic.

The design appears intended to merge the sturdiness and clarity of slab-like serifs with softened, rounded detailing and a continuous italic cadence. It aims for high impact and approachability, prioritizing an inviting texture and expressive rhythm over strict, geometric regularity.

Capitals are broad and sturdy with prominent, rounded feet that anchor lines well, while lowercase forms stay compact and bouncy, supporting a soft, readable texture in paragraphs. Numerals match the same rounded, weighty construction, giving sequences a cohesive, slightly playful appearance. The fit appears moderately open, helping the heavy strokes avoid looking cramped in running text.
